New Orleans Missions Trip for High School Students
Students from this community have the opportunity to head to New Orleans for the 2nd year in a row with EFCA Crisis Relief for a week long group trip. Students work on homes of families still suffering from the effects of Hurricane Katrina. From yard work - to painting - to roofing - to building relationships with residents of New Orleans, students will develop skills as they help under-resourced communities rebuild.
June 19 - June 26 Cost is estimated at $350 per student |

Financial Workshop
This series of workshops being offered at no charge by CSC and First Midwest Bank are designed to help you with financial issues covering savings, credit, identity security, and owning a home. All classes will be held at the CSC location in the Spartan Square mall at the corner of Rt. 53 and Normantown Rd. in Romeoville. Call to register or visit our online calendar on the "What's Happening" page at www.thecsc.org. |
